Plaque

Emily Wilding Davison - Epsom

Inscription

{Surrounding the Epsom and Ewell Borough arms with the motto 'None Such':}
Our Past
Emily Davison, heroine of the Women's Suffrage Movement, was cared for here, 1913.
Epsom & Ewell Famous People

Site: Emily Wilding Davison - Epsom (1 memorial)

KT17, Alexandra Road, Epsom Cottage Hospital

Epsom Cottage Hospital moved into this purpose-built accommodation in 1889. In 1948 it joined the NHS but closed in 1988. Now, 2017, it houses a large private practice. The plaque is to the left of the cluster of windows below the gable.
